How they compare
Mongolia currently reports 78.2% against 76.0% in South Africa, a difference of 2.2%.
Across all 12 years both countries report, Mongolia has been ahead every year.
Mongolia ranks 44th and South Africa ranks 45th of 94 countries.
Mongolia has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Mongolia | South Africa |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010s | 76.0% | 59.5% | 16.5% | Mongolia |
| 2020s | 77.4% | 70.1% | 7.4% | Mongolia |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
